4-Ingredient High-Protein Flourless Brownies

These rich and fudgy brownies are a high-protein dessert with no flour, artificial sweeteners, or egg whites.
Made with just four simple ingredients, they come together quickly and bake in under 20 minutes—perfect for a satisfying, healthy treat.
Cook Time 15 minutes
Course Dessert
Servings 4 pieces
Calories 255 kcal

Ingredients
  

  • 1 scoop chocolate protein powder
  • 1 cup mashed starch of choice banana, pumpkin, or sweet potato
  • ¼ cup cocoa powder
  • ½ cup smooth nut butter peanut butter, almond butter, or cashew butter

Instructions
 

  • Preheat the oven to 350°F. Line an 8×4-inch loaf pan with foil and lightly grease it.
  • Combine all ingredients in a high-speed blender or food processor and blend until the batter is smooth and evenly mixed.
  • Transfer the batter to the prepared loaf pan, spreading it evenly.
  • Bake for 12 to 15 minutes, or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out clean.
  • Allow the brownies to cool completely in the pan before slicing and serving.

Notes

  • These brownies have a subtle sweetness; if you prefer a sweeter treat, drizzle melted chocolate or add a light frosting on top rather than mixing sweeteners into the batter.
  • If you're not a fan of banana, you can substitute pumpkin or sweet potato for a slightly different texture and flavor.
  • Want a stronger chocolate flavor? Increase the cocoa powder slightly and blend longer for even distribution.
  • No blender? Mix by hand, though expect the batter to have a few small lumps.
